I have a Raspberry PI (with Raspbmc-Frodo 12.2), i have installed the Vu+ add-on, and it's work great with my Azbox Premium with Openspa 2.01 image (is a mod of a OpenPLI 3.0 image). With HD channels it work great, but with sd channels there come only a music stream, but no image. It's very strange, because HD goes very fine.

Later of this, i test (i have a Synology NAS also) DVBLink Server on the NAS (with dreambox connector). Then i install dvblink add-on on the raspberry, and I have the same problem (audio/video of HD channels, but only audio on SD channels).

With the same DVBLink configuration i test via DLNA with my Samsumg SmartTV, and with this escenario, all works fine (HD and SD).

So my problem is not the configuration. Can anybody help me to solve the SD channel issue I have.

I guess you have to buy mpeg2 license for your pi

That's right, you simply have to buy the MPEG2-license, insert the key with program-addon "Raspbmc Settings" and everything will work Wink
